WebWithout Bilateral. Salpingo-oophorectomy. Total abdominal hysterectomy is utilized for benign and malignant disease where removal of the internal genitalia is indicated. The operation can be performed with the preservation or removal of the ovaries on one or both sides. In benign disease, the possibility of bilateral and unilateral oophorectomy ...
